WebFeb 24, 2012 · How To Envelope Pillow Covers: 1. Cut your fabric to size. For an 18 x 18 inch pillow, cut a rectangle 18.5 inches by at least 44 inches. This will result in a 6 inch overlap for the envelope on the back of the pillow. Overtime I have come to prefer a larger overlap for my envelope, so I cut my fabric 18.5 x 54 inches. WebMar 8, 2013 · Merri, good question. So I would take 18 divide by 2 = 9. 9+4 inches for overlap + 2 inches for double rolled wide hem allowance = 15 inches. Take 15 multiply by 2 and then add 18 inches = 48 inches should do you about right. I might go with 50 inches by 18 inches and wrap it around the pillow and make a wider hem if I need less length. WebThe 42″ length is because you want double the pillow size plus 6″ for your enclosure overlap (so 18″+ 18″ + 6″ = 42″). If you want a little extra overlap add a couple of inches of length here (make it 44 or 46″ inches for example).
